What makes the All Star Airline different?
The All Star Airline is not just a long touring board with a faster outline. It is Starboard’s inflatable version of an all-water race shape, designed for speed, control and technical paddling when the water is not perfectly flat.
The Airline cable tension system helps the hull hold its shape under load. That gives the board a stiffer, more board-like feel when you put power down. The dug-out style EVA standing tray and side trays help with control, bracing and rail steering, particularly in chop and turns.
In plain English, it is for paddlers who want an inflatable that feels serious underfoot.
Where it sits in the Starboard range
The All Star Airline sits above the Touring Deluxe Lite for performance paddling. The Touring is about distance, kit carrying and efficient cruising. The All Star Airline is about training pace, race control and faster paddling in a wider range of conditions.
If you want flatwater distance touring, choose Touring. If you want club racing, faster workouts and technical control, choose All Star Airline.
Size comparison
| Size | Best for | Key spec | Our advice |
|---|---|---|---|
| 14’0” x 24.5” | Experienced racers and lighter paddlers | 426.7 x 62.2 x 15cm / 311L / approx. 10.4kg | The fastest, narrowest option. Choose only if you have the balance and technique to make use of it. |
| 14’0” x 26” | Most club racers and fitness paddlers | 426.7 x 66 x 15cm / 340L / approx. 10.9kg | The key size for many UK paddlers. Quick, efficient and still manageable in chop and turns. |
| 14’0” x 28” | Bigger riders, rougher water and confident progression | 426.7 x 71.1 x 15cm / 367L / approx. 11.3kg | The confidence-first race/training size. Ideal if you want performance without feeling punished. |
Why the 14’0 x 26 is the hero size
The 14’0 x 26 is the board we expect many paddlers to ask for because it gives the best balance of performance and control. It is narrow enough to feel quick and efficient, but not so narrow that every bit of chop ruins the session.
For UK conditions, this matters. We are often paddling in wind, tide, boat wash, estuary chop and messy race starts. A board that is fractionally faster on perfect flat water is not always the fastest board across a real course.
Choose 14’0 x 26 if you are a reasonably confident paddler, want to train properly, and need one inflatable race board that still works outside perfect conditions.
Who should choose the 24.5?
The 24.5 is for experienced paddlers who already know they want a narrow board. It is the fastest-feeling option, but it asks more of your balance, footwork and confidence.
For lighter racers on flatwater, it will make sense. For most recreational fitness paddlers, it may be too lively unless you already paddle narrow boards.
Who should choose the 28?
The 28 is the sensible performance progression size for bigger riders, choppier water and paddlers moving up from touring. It will not feel as sharp as the 26 or 24.5, but it gives you more time, more comfort and better stability under load.
For many heavier paddlers, the 28 may actually be the faster real-world choice because you can put power down without bracing every few strokes.

All Star Airline vs Touring Deluxe Lite
| Question | Choose All Star Airline | Choose Touring Deluxe Lite |
|---|---|---|
| Your priority? | Speed, racing, fitness and control | Distance touring, exploring and kit carrying |
| Water type? | Flatwater, chop, race courses, technical turns | Rivers, canals, estuaries, harbours and steady routes |
| Feel? | Stiffer, more responsive and more performance-led | Smoother, lighter and more touring-focused |
| Best buyer? | Confident paddler wanting performance | Touring paddler wanting efficiency and practicality |
What is included?
The package includes the Starboard wheeled backpack / board bag, pump, leash and Starboard Race 23” Net Positive fin. A paddle is not included as standard on The SUP Co listing, which is sensible for a board at this level because paddle choice matters.

Which All Star Airline size should I choose?
Most confident UK paddlers should start by looking at the 14’0 x 26. Choose the 24.5 if you are experienced and want maximum speed. Choose the 28 if you are heavier, paddling in rougher water or stepping up from touring.
Is the All Star Airline suitable for beginners?
It is not a beginner board. It is best for confident paddlers moving into racing, training or faster paddling. Newer paddlers should usually start with a touring or all-round shape.
Does it include a paddle?
No paddle is listed as included. That is normal for a board at this level, as most paddlers will want to choose a paddle that matches their height, strength, cadence and racing goals.
Is it better than a hard race board?
A hard race board will usually offer the highest level of performance, but the Airline is much easier to store, transport and travel with. For many paddlers, that practicality is the deciding factor.
